wxCharts

A library to create charts in wxWidgets applications

Contributing

  1. Fork it!
  2. Create your feature branch: git checkout -b my-new-feature
  3. Commit your changes: git commit -am 'Add some feature'
  4. Push to the branch: git push origin my-new-feature
  5. Submit a pull request

wxCharts tries to comply with the coding conventions of the main wxWidgets project. Contributions should broadly follow these conventions too.

Credits

wxCharts is largely based on the Chart.js project (http://chartjs.org/). It re-used many of the ideas and implementations of that project and adapted them to C++ and the wxWidgets environment.
